ahci: prevent freezing port when EH is running

Trinity report a warning for this patch:
WARNING: CPU: 1 PID: 118 at ../drivers/ata/libata-eh.c:4016
ata_eh_finish+0x15a/0x170

Fixing the race condition between EH and interrupt by making the EH
thread re-enter again is a little overkill and IO will get through
after the scsi_run_host_queues() and before SHOST_RECOVERY is set agian
in scsi_restart_operations().

If EH thread is already running, no need to freeze port and schedule
EH again.

Fixes: a7d2fef75b83 ("scsi: ata: Fix a race condition between scsi error handler and ahci interrupt")
